arşiv

‘Web Tasarım’ kategorisi için arşiv

Stilin Yükselişi

Pazar, 22 Ağu 2010

HTML sayfa biçimlendirme için zayıf bir dil olabilir ama, bu durum teknolojinin bir kusuru değildir. Zira HTML elementleri sayfa tasarımını yansıtmak üzere tasarlamıştır. Bu durumda bile HTML sıklıkla görsel bir tasarım ortamı gibi kullanılır.

Tasarımcılar web sayfalarını oluştururken yapısal değil, görsel olarak düşünmeleri gerekir. Neden? Çünkü geçmişte pek de fazla seçenek yoktu. Herkes aynı şeyi istiyordu: Web sayfalarının tasarımı üzerinde yüksek bir denetim. 2000′lerin başına kadar bu denetim tasarımda tabloların, HTML hilelerinin ve görsellerin kullanılmasını, ya da Acrobat gibi ikilik bir formun sayfaya gömülmesini gerektiriyor, ancak bu çözümler de genellikle tatmin edici olmuyordu.

Tam da tasarımcıların “bitmeyecek mi çilemiz?” diye sorduğu zamanlarda iyi bir çözüm olarak CSS ortaya çıkıyordu. Sonunda 2000′lerde CSS (Cascading Style Sheets) stil sayfaları büyük tarayıcılarda (Internet Explorer, Netscape) da kullanılabilir hale gelip standartları belirlenmişti. Stil sayfaları tasarımcıların yıllardır istedikleri şeyi sundu: sayfa tasarımı üzerinde daha fazla denetim. CSS geliştikçe ve yaygınlaştıkça, tasarımcılar da yoğun olarak tablolara dayalı HTML tasarımlarından uzaklaşarak stil sayfaları kullanmaya başladılar. Stil sayfaları (CSS) halen, çekici sayfalar oluşturmak için kullanılabilecek en iyi ve kolay yaklaşımdır.

Daha İyi ve Daha Fazla Tasarım Denetimi

Stil sayfaları temel olarak bir dokümanın yapısını, sunumundan ayırır. Sayfa yapısının (tasarım) ve sunumunun birbirinden ayrılmasının çok sayıda teorik faydası vardır. Bunlardan en önemlisi farklı çok sayıda çıktı cihazında (mönitör, geniş ekran monitör, palm, cep telefonu) aynı biçimde iyi görüntülenen, esnek yapılı dokümanlar sunabilir.

devamını oku…

[42] defa okundu.

Altuğ Gürkaynak Web Tasarım , ,

HTML5 ve CSS3

Çarşamba, 23 Haz 2010

HTML web sayfaları oluşturmaya yarayan standart bir programlama dildir. HTML 5 ve CSS 3 gibi yeni teknolojiler web siteleriyle olan etkileşimimizi şimdiden değiştirmeye başladı. Peki bu yeni gelişmeler nedir ve biz internet kullanıcılarını nasıl etkileyecek gelin bakalım.

Öncelikle, HTML ve CSS nedir?

İnternet henüz yeniyken, web siteleri neredeyse sadece HTML ile geliştiriliyordu. Ancak bir siteyi sadece HTML ile biçimlendirmek zorlu bir çalışma ve yapabilecekleriniz de sınırlı. İşte bu noktada devreye CSS giriyor.

Açılımı Cascading Style Sheets (Stil Sayfaları) olan CSS, web tarayıcısına HTML sayfasının nasıl gözükmesi gerektiğini anlatan dosyadır. HTML web sitesinin iskeletidir. CSS ise sayfadaki belli elemanların nasıl gözükeceğini belirtir: Yazı fontları, font renkleri, arka plan stilleri vb. CSS web sitesi tasarlamayı kolaylaştırır. CSS öncesinde başlık, içerik, vb.nin nasıl gözükeceği ayrı ayrı HTML ile belirtiliyordu. CSS tek bir dokümanda değişiklik yapıp bu değişikliği tüm siteye uygulamaya olanak vererek tasarımcılara büyük esneklik ve kolaylık sağladı.

devamını oku…

[251] defa okundu.

Altuğ Gürkaynak Web Tasarım , , , , ,

Css Sprite Tekniği

Pazartesi, 31 May 2010

Google’ın yeni değer yargıları doğrultusunda yeni yeni kıymeti bilinmeye başlanılan fakat uzun süredir var olan bir teknikten bahsetmek, bilmeyenleri bu teknikle tanıştırmak istiyorum: Css Sprite

Öncelikle bilmeliyiz ki bu mucizevi veya karmaşık bir yöntem değil, bilakis hayatımızı kolaylaştıran, kodumuzu düzgün yazmaya bizi yönlendiren ve en önemlisi veri trafiğinde dosya (görsel) alış verişini minimum’da tutmamıza yardımcı olan bir yöntem.
devamını oku…

[404] defa okundu.

Altuğ Gürkaynak Web Tasarım , , ,